Preservation and commissioning of a barrel

Before leaving the cooperage, we check 100% of the barrels for leaks. However, at certain times of the year, due to a very dry environment, strong temperature changes during transport or sudden movements during delivery, the barrels may be susceptible to leaks. Please note that wood is a living element that responds to the environment around it.

Preservation of the barrels before filling:

If you are unable to fill the barrel when it arrives at your winery, please note the following:

  1. Keep in the original packaging until you are going to fill it.
  2. Keep the barrel in a humid place 75-80º C and at a constant temperature of 15-20º C.
  3. Avoid draughts, never leave the barrels in corridors or in front of doors where there may be draughts.
  4. Keep barrels in darkness and in the absence of direct sunlight.

If you have any doubts about the correct transport or if you see any defects in the packaging, please let us know.

The barrels should be filled as soon as possible, however, if for any reason you are unable to do so, please follow the instructions below:

  1. Put 20-30 litres of hot water inside the barrel.
  2. Turn and tilt the barrel for 5 minutes.
  3. Leave the barrel for 12 hours on the bottom.
  4. Turn the barrel upside down and leave the barrel for 12 hours on the other bottom.
  5. Empty the barrel and start filling with wine.
